Diane Von Furstenberg’s variant of bows looks a bit soft. Bows seem to prolong forehead thus opening the face.
Diane presented huge bows hanging like dog ears or stucking like a satellite dish. Pretty merry hair dressing for the next spring.
Jason Wu gave us the chance to try the only-black ribbons wrapped around the head and through the hair. It looks exclusive, elegant and 100%-chic!
Marc Jacobs has a hair-bowed vision of the Spring 2010 either as he presented his collection Marc by Marc Jacob Spring 2010.
You’ll be in vogue donning the big bunny ear bows in your hair. Lively colors and mixed prints (dots, spots, plaid, gingham and tribal)!
Fabrics were equally extreme, with taffeta, chiffon and patent leather among the most decorative.
